The Duvetyne Black Commando Cloth is a 16 oz, flame-resistant fabric measuring 56" by 15 feet, designed for total light blockage and professional use. Its solid black, matte finish and durable plain weave make it ideal for studios, theaters, and event setups requiring reliable blackout and safety compliance.
